On July 19, 1986, Caroline Kennedy married 41-year-old Schlossberg in an elaborate Cape Cod, Massachusetts wedding. In December 2008, Kennedy expressed interest in the United States Senate seat occupied by Hillary Clinton, who had been selected to become Secretary of State. Caroline Bouvier Kennedy[1][2] (born November 27, 1957)[3] is an American author, attorney, and diplomat who served as the United States Ambassador to Japan from 2013 to 2017.
